WebApr 7, 2024 · To simplify the square root of a given number by prime factorization method, you need to follow the steps below: Step 1: Divide the given number into its prime factors. Step 2: Form pairs of similar factors in a way both factors are equal to each pair. Step 3: Take out one factor from the pair. WebTo simplify a square root: make the number inside the square root as small as possible (but still a whole number ): Example: √12 is simpler as 2√3 Get your calculator and check if you want: they are both the same value! Here is the rule: when a and b are not negative And here is how to use it: Example: simplify √12 12 is 4 times 3: √12 = √ (4 × 3)

We say that a square root is simplified if it has no perfect square factors. So, to simplify 50 we first write 50 into its factor and look for perfect squares. 50 = 25 ⋅ 2 = 5 2 ⋅ 2. Then, 50 = 25 ⋅ 2 = 5 2 ⋅ 2 = 5 ⋅ 2.
